GF09 UCB is a 2009 Honda Cb 600 FA-9 in Black with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.5%.
Across all 2009 Honda Cb 600 FA-9 models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.9% with a typical mileage of 15,972 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Cb 600 FA-9 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 8 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GF09 UCB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Cb 600 FA-9 typ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 17 years old, this Honda Cb 600 FA-9 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
